WEBJun 25, 2022 · Endocarditis is a life-threatening inflammation of the inner lining of the heart's chambers and valves. This lining is called the endocardium. Endocarditis is usually caused by an infection. Bacteria, fungi or other germs get into the bloodstream and attach to damaged areas in the heart.

WEBMay 12, 2022 · Endocarditis, most often from a bacterial infection, inflames the lining of your heart valves and chambers. Treatment includes several weeks of antibiotics or other medicine and sometimes surgery. With quick, aggressive treatment, many people survive. Without treatment, endocarditis can be fatal.

WEBMar 4, 2021 · Infective endocarditis (IE), also called bacterial endocarditis, is an infection caused by bacteria that enter the bloodstream and settle in the heart lining, a heart valve or a blood vessel. IE is uncommon, but people with some heart conditions have a greater risk of developing it.

WEBJul 26, 2022 · What is endocarditis? Endocarditis is sometimes called infective endocarditis. It's a rare, but life-threatening inflammation of the lining inside your heart's chambers and valves (the endocardium). Endocarditis is usually caused by germs that get into your bloodstream and travel to your heart.

WEBEndocarditis is a term that refers to inflammation of the endocardium, the thin inner membrane that covers the heart and heart valves. It’s usually caused by a bacterial infection, though less commonly it can be the result of a fungal infection.
